Analyst ReportCertified Partner Program Updates
Hardware vendors and OEMs can now participate in Microsofts Certified Partner program, which offers inexpensive software, customer referrals, and other benefits. Microsoft has also added to the list of products for which partners can get free or low-cost internal-use licenses. Hardware vendors and OEMs can join the program if they have a product that has received the Designed for Windows XP logo. (The Windows XP Logo program was described in “Logo, Catalog Lure Vendors” on page 18 of the Nov. 2001 Update.)
Benefits of the Program
One of the benefits of the Certified Partner program is access to free software (via a complimentary MSDN Universal subscription) for the partners internal use, testing, and developing solutions. In addition to Office, Windows 2000 Advanced Server, Exchange 2000 Server, SQL Server 2000, and Small Business Server 2000 (which were included in previous versions of the program), Certified Partners can now get SharePoint Portal Server, Windows XP, Project 2002, Visio 2002, and MapPoint 2002. Partners who require more copies than those included in their MSDN subscription can order them at a discount.
